Richard A. “Rick" Arbuckle, Greenville, (Perry Twp.) passed away with his family by his side Saturday evening, September 16, 2023, at the UPMC, Passavant, Pittsburgh. He was 72.
He was born in Meadville on August 13, 1951, a son of the late George E. “Gene” and Pauline D. (Voorhies) Arbuckle. He had served honorably with the US Army during the Vietnam War and was stationed in Germany. On March 17, 1988, he married the former Diane C. Copeland, who survives. In his early years, Rick was employed by the former Rusco, Cochranton, the former GTI, Hadley, and Systematic Tool and Progressive Tool, Meadville. He then went on to be employed by the Pennsylvania Department of Corrections at the Mercer State Correctional Institution retiring in 2016.
Rick had a passion for and deep appreciation of automobiles, he enjoyed attending car shows and watching NASCAR. After many years of searching, Rick was finally able to locate and assume the proud ownership of a Red 1969 Ford Gran Torino. He enjoyed gardening and took exceptional pride in the care and maintenance of his lawn. His garage was his second home, where he would spend hours with his many friends, working on projects or simply just tinkering around. He loved his cat, “Sunny” who quickly became his companion.
Rick is remembered for his cheerful disposition, his always being concerned, and his thinking of others before himself.
He is survived by his wife, Diane; his daughter, Rebecca Arbuckle, Meadville; two sisters, Donna (George) Tedesco, Meadville, and Sharon (Dick) Smith, Conneaut Lake, and a brother Randy (Becky) Arbuckle, Guys Mills.
He was preceded in death by his parents.
